Transaction 5627be776227ae86072c76b726e38fcca65c648a7cda15237207da7787369d16

2 Input
2 Outputs
  • 5627be776227ae86072c76b726e38fcca65c648a7cda15237207da7787369d16:0
  • value  54000000
    address  1M3KyeajAucfLzn8VfWjdFVLDcmRPMa8KW
  • 5627be776227ae86072c76b726e38fcca65c648a7cda15237207da7787369d16:1
  • value  223621223
    address  3NpXibj6WvpAuHh6nWHRTygGEJYRVnPPH2